Output 5d2713a40414fc23583a7ea9eff66f97606e9758b4cd60a5febb5fb70ccb89a7:3

value
31450323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50e615ef2ef2b7c1241d172b395d4c8b0ddfcbcf OP_EQUAL
address
MFGuvQjUbJRUUrnUMZFmvh7Xn6q3dH6Cs3
transaction
5d2713a40414fc23583a7ea9eff66f97606e9758b4cd60a5febb5fb70ccb89a7
spent
true